Record and Growth:
Online poker surfaced in the late 1990s as a result of developments in technology and the net. Initial online poker room, Planet Poker, was launched in 1998, attracting a small but passionate neighborhood. However, it was in the early 2000s that on-line poker practiced exponential growth, mostly as a result of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
